|
|
editbox nimmt nur gerade bzw ungerade Zahlen |
|
S4m |
Forum-Newbie
|
|
Beiträge: 5
|
|
|
|
Anmeldedatum: 24.05.19
|
|
|
|
Wohnort: ---
|
|
|
|
Version: ---
|
|
|
|
|
|
Verfasst am: 29.05.2019, 19:12
Titel: editbox nimmt nur gerade bzw ungerade Zahlen
|
|
|
|
|
Hallo,
ich habe im app designer ein paar editboxen, worin ich die Schrittweiten meiner zu plattenden Graphen eingebe (Sinus- und Kosinusfunktion). So weit, so gut. Die App fragt mich ein value anzugeben. Dort gebe ich symbolisch erstmal 3, 4 und 5 ein. (habe Limits gesetzt 3-6)
Dann ganz normal codiert, alles nötige übergeben, und geplottet.
Dann starte ich das Programm und in den Editboxen stehen die symbolischen 3, 4 und 5.
Wenn ich jetzt in der EditBox, wo eine 3 steht eine 4 eingebe, Plotter er mir das ganz normal. Wenn ich dort aber eine 5 eingebe, plottet er mir nur die Kosinusfunktion und der Sinus ist gar nicht zu sehen. Dasselbe passiert andersrum, wenn dort eine gerade Zahl steht und ich eine gerade Zahl, sprich wenn eine 4 dort steht passiert dasselbe mit einer 6.
Ich hoffe ich konnte das Problem richtig schildern, ansonsten habe ich noch etwas in den Anhang angehängt.
PS: wenn ich eine 3 eingebe, wo dort eine 3 vorher stand, Plotter er mir nichts
Danke im Voraus!
Sogar dafür, dass ihr es euch durchgelesen habt!
Beschreibung: |
|
Download |
Dateiname: |
Bildschirmfoto 2019-05-29 um 19.11.10.png |
Dateigröße: |
168.11 KB |
Heruntergeladen: |
373 mal |
|
|
|
|
|
Harald |
Forum-Meister
|
|
Beiträge: 24.484
|
|
|
|
Anmeldedatum: 26.03.09
|
|
|
|
Wohnort: Nähe München
|
|
|
|
Version: ab 2017b
|
|
|
|
|
|
Verfasst am: 29.05.2019, 22:20
Titel:
|
|
Hallo,
sind die Edit-Felder Numeric Edit Fields oder Text Edit Fields?
Ich empfehle das erste. Falls es das zweite ist, muss die Eingabe mit str2double umgewandelt werden.
Debugging kann helfen, das Problem zu untersuchen.
Grüße,
Harald
_________________
1.) Ask MATLAB Documentation
2.) Search gomatlab.de, google.de or MATLAB Answers
3.) Ask Technical Support of MathWorks
4.) Go mad, your problem is unsolvable ;)
|
|
|
S4m |
Themenstarter
Forum-Newbie
|
|
Beiträge: 5
|
|
|
|
Anmeldedatum: 24.05.19
|
|
|
|
Wohnort: ---
|
|
|
|
Version: ---
|
|
|
|
|
|
Verfasst am: 30.05.2019, 01:32
Titel:
|
|
Harald hat Folgendes geschrieben: |
Hallo,
sind die Edit-Felder Numeric Edit Fields oder Text Edit Fields?
Ich empfehle das erste. Falls es das zweite ist, muss die Eingabe mit str2double umgewandelt werden.
Debugging kann helfen, das Problem zu untersuchen.
Grüße,
Harald |
Das sind Numeric Edit Fields, weil er "zwingt" mich immer eine Zahl im Feld zu haben.
Frage mich ob ich es mal mit dem Text probieren sollte...
|
|
|
Harald |
Forum-Meister
|
|
Beiträge: 24.484
|
|
|
|
Anmeldedatum: 26.03.09
|
|
|
|
Wohnort: Nähe München
|
|
|
|
Version: ab 2017b
|
|
|
|
|
|
Verfasst am: 30.05.2019, 18:06
Titel:
|
|
Hallo,
das dürfte nichts bringen.
Vermutlich liegt das Problem in irgendeiner Form in den Callbacks. Wo genau, kann ich nur sagen, wenn ich das sehe. Am einfachsten wäre es, die App mal anzuhängen. Falls das direkt nicht zulässig ist, zippen und dann anhängen.
Grüße,
Harald
_________________
1.) Ask MATLAB Documentation
2.) Search gomatlab.de, google.de or MATLAB Answers
3.) Ask Technical Support of MathWorks
4.) Go mad, your problem is unsolvable ;)
|
|
|
S4m |
Themenstarter
Forum-Newbie
|
|
Beiträge: 5
|
|
|
|
Anmeldedatum: 24.05.19
|
|
|
|
Wohnort: ---
|
|
|
|
Version: ---
|
|
|
|
|
|
Verfasst am: 30.05.2019, 18:31
Titel:
|
|
Harald hat Folgendes geschrieben: |
Hallo,
das dürfte nichts bringen.
Vermutlich liegt das Problem in irgendeiner Form in den Callbacks. Wo genau, kann ich nur sagen, wenn ich das sehe. Am einfachsten wäre es, die App mal anzuhängen. Falls das direkt nicht zulässig ist, zippen und dann anhängen.
Grüße,
Harald |
ich hoffe der Name macht keine Probleme, habe den abändern müssen, um es öffentlich hochzuladen
Beschreibung: |
|
Download |
Dateiname: |
GUI.zip |
Dateigröße: |
69.26 KB |
Heruntergeladen: |
340 mal |
|
|
|
|
|
Einstellungen und Berechtigungen
|
|
Du kannst Beiträge in dieses Forum schreiben. Du kannst auf Beiträge in diesem Forum antworten. Du kannst deine Beiträge in diesem Forum nicht bearbeiten. Du kannst deine Beiträge in diesem Forum nicht löschen. Du kannst an Umfragen in diesem Forum nicht mitmachen. Du kannst Dateien in diesem Forum posten Du kannst Dateien in diesem Forum herunterladen
|
|
Impressum
| Nutzungsbedingungen
| Datenschutz
| FAQ
| RSS
Hosted by:
Copyright © 2007 - 2024
goMatlab.de | Dies ist keine offizielle Website der Firma The Mathworks
MATLAB, Simulink, Stateflow, Handle Graphics, Real-Time Workshop, SimBiology, SimHydraulics, SimEvents, and xPC TargetBox are registered trademarks and The MathWorks, the L-shaped membrane logo, and Embedded MATLAB are trademarks of The MathWorks, Inc.
|
|